Static Wikipedia February 2008 (no images)

aa - ab - af - ak - als - am - an - ang - ar - arc - as - ast - av - ay - az - ba - bar - bat_smg - bcl - be - be_x_old - bg - bh - bi - bm - bn - bo - bpy - br - bs - bug - bxr - ca - cbk_zam - cdo - ce - ceb - ch - cho - chr - chy - co - cr - crh - cs - csb - cu - cv - cy - da - de - diq - dsb - dv - dz - ee - el - eml - en - eo - es - et - eu - ext - fa - ff - fi - fiu_vro - fj - fo - fr - frp - fur - fy - ga - gan - gd - gl - glk - gn - got - gu - gv - ha - hak - haw - he - hi - hif - ho - hr - hsb - ht - hu - hy - hz - ia - id - ie - ig - ii - ik - ilo - io - is - it - iu - ja - jbo - jv - ka - kaa - kab - kg - ki - kj - kk - kl - km - kn - ko - kr - ks - ksh - ku - kv - kw - ky - la - lad - lb - lbe - lg - li - lij - lmo - ln - lo - lt - lv - map_bms - mdf - mg - mh - mi - mk - ml - mn - mo - mr - mt - mus - my - myv - mzn - na - nah - nap - nds - nds_nl - ne - new - ng - nl - nn - no - nov - nrm - nv - ny - oc - om - or - os - pa - pag - pam - pap - pdc - pi - pih - pl - pms - ps - pt - qu - quality - rm - rmy - rn - ro - roa_rup - roa_tara - ru - rw - sa - sah - sc - scn - sco - sd - se - sg - sh - si - simple - sk - sl - sm - sn - so - sr - srn - ss - st - stq - su - sv - sw - szl - ta - te - tet - tg - th - ti - tk - tl - tlh - tn - to - tpi - tr - ts - tt - tum - tw - ty - udm - ug - uk - ur - uz - ve - vec - vi - vls - vo - wa - war - wo - wuu - xal - xh - yi - yo - za - zea - zh - zh_classical - zh_min_nan - zh_yue - zu

Web Analytics
Cookie Policy Terms and Conditions Préfixe binaire - Wikipédia

Préfixe binaire

Un article de Wikipédia, l'encyclopédie libre.

Pour les articles homonymes, voir binaire. 

Les préfixes binaires sont souvent utilisés lorsqu'on a affaire à de grandes quantités d'octets. Ils sont dérivés, tout en étant différents, des préfixes SI comme kilo-, méga-, giga- et ainsi de suite.

La pratique spontanée des informaticiens a été de raisonner en adoptant l'octet pour unité implicite donc d'abréger les préfixes : k, M, et G pour kilooctet, mégaoctet et gigaoctet. Un terme tel que « trois mégaoctets » est parfois abrégé, de façon fautive, en « 3M », et le préfixe devient alors un suffixe.

Sommaire

[modifier] Normes

En 1999, le Comité technique 25 (Quantités et unités) de la Commission électrotechnique internationale (CEI) a publié l'Amendement 2 de la norme CEI 60027-2 : Symboles littéraux à utiliser en électrotechnique - Deuxième partie : Télécommunications et électronique. Cette norme, d'abord publiée en 1998, introduit les préfixes kibi-, mébi-, gibi-, tébi-, pébi- et exbi-. Les noms sont formés en prenant la première syllabe de chaque préfixe SI et en lui suffixant bi pour « binaire ». La norme stipule également que les préfixes SI ont toujours leurs valeurs de puissances de 10 et ne doivent jamais être utilisés comme puissances de 2. Largement inspiré par le CEI, l'IEEE a adopté ces préfixes dans le standard IEEE 1541 et le CENELEC est sur le point d'en faire une norme européenne[1].

À l'heure actuelle cette norme n'est pas encore très répandue mais apparaît progressivement dans des programmes de plus en plus grand public. On notera que dans la deuxième version parue en 2004, les préfixes CEI s'arrêtaient initialement à « exbi- », correspondant au préfixe SI exa-. Les deux autres préfixes SI zetta- (1021) et yotta- (1024) seront « traduits » un an plus tard lors de la publication de la troisième version.

Préfixes CEI
  Nom    Symbole    Facteur
  kibi       Ki   210  =  1 024
  mébi       Mi   220  =  1 048 576
  gibi       Gi   230  =  1 073 741 824
  tébi       Ti   240  =  1 099 511 627 776
  pébi       Pi   250  =  1 125 899 906 842 624
  exbi       Ei   260  =  1 152 921 504 606 846 976
  zébi       Zi   270  =  1 180 591 620 717 411 303 424
  yobi       Yi   280  =  1 208 925 819 614 629 174 706 176

[modifier] Usage traditionnel

Dans l'usage popularisé par les informaticiens, les préfixes binaires signifient des multiples qui sont similaires mais non identiques à leurs contreparties dans le Système international d'unités (SI). Ce sont des puissances de deux, alors que les préfixes SI sont des puissances de dix. Les valeurs exactes sont listées ci-dessous :

Préfixes en usage conventionnel informatique
 Nom 
 Symbole 
Puissances binaires et valeurs en décimal
 Hexa. 
Nombre
Ordre de grandeur SI décimal
unité
 
  2 0  = 1   = 16 0
un(e)
  10 0  = 1
kilo
k/K
  210 = 1 024   = 16 2.5
mille
  10 3  = 1 000
méga
M
  220 = 1 048 576   = 16 5
million
  10 6  = 1 000 000
giga
G
  230 = 1 073 741 824   = 16 7.5
milliard
  10 9  = 1 000 000 000
téra
T
  240 = 1 099 511 627 776   = 1610
billion
  1012 = 1 000 000 000 000
péta
P
  250 = 1 125 899 906 842 624   = 1612.5
billiard
  1015 = 1 000 000 000 000 000
exa
E
  260 = 1 152 921 504 606 846 976   = 1615
trillion
  1018 = 1 000 000 000 000 000 000
zetta
Z
  270 = 1 180 591 620 717 411 303 424   = 1617.5 
trilliard
  1021 = 1 000 000 000 000 000 000 000
yotta
Y
  280 = 1 208 925 819 614 629 174 706 176     = 1620
  quadrillion  
  1024 = 1 000 000 000 000 000 000 000 000  

Ce sont les mêmes symboles que les préfixes SI, à l'exception du « K », qui correspond au « k » SI (où le K est le symbole du Kelvin).

Ces usages traditionnels sèment la confusion, puisque 1024 n'est pas 1000. Les manufacturiers de périphériques de stockage utilisent habituellement les facteurs SI, ce qui fait qu'un disque dur de 30 Go a une capacité d'environ 28 × 230 octets. Les ingénieurs en télécommunications les utilisent aussi : une connexion à 1 Mbit/s transfère 106 bits par seconde. Les manufacturiers de disquettes sont les plus délinquants : pour eux, le préfixe « M » ne signifie ni (1000 × 1000) comme en SI, ni (1024 × 1024) comme en informatique. La disquette standard « 1.44 MB » a une capacité de (1.44 × 1000 × 1024) octets. (Sans oublier que les disquettes de « 3½ pouces » sont en fait des disquettes de 90 mm) !

À l'époque des ordinateurs de « 32K » de mémoire vive, cette confusion n'était pas très dangereuse, puisque l'écart entre 210 et 103 n'est que de 2.4%. De nos jours cependant, avec la croissance vertigineuse des capacités des mémoires et des périphériques de stockage, ces différences mènent à des erreurs toujours plus grandes.

Il y a confusion également au niveau des symboles des unités de mesure d'information elles-mêmes, puisqu'elles ne sont pas incluses dans le SI. La pratique recommandée est « b » pour le bit, « o » pour l'octet et « B » pour le byte, ce qui est inacceptable en SI car le B est le symbole du Bel et b le symbole du barn. L'utilisation du « o » pour « octet » est également inacceptable en SI à cause du risque de confusion avec le zéro.

[modifier] Voir aussi

[modifier] Liens externes

[modifier] Références

  1. prEN 60027-2:2006 Informations sur la future norme européenne (anglais)
Static Wikipedia 2008 (no images)

aa - ab - af - ak - als - am - an - ang - ar - arc - as - ast - av - ay - az - ba - bar - bat_smg - bcl - be - be_x_old - bg - bh - bi - bm - bn - bo - bpy - br - bs - bug - bxr - ca - cbk_zam - cdo - ce - ceb - ch - cho - chr - chy - co - cr - crh - cs - csb - cu - cv - cy - da - de - diq - dsb - dv - dz - ee - el - eml - en - eo - es - et - eu - ext - fa - ff - fi - fiu_vro - fj - fo - fr - frp - fur - fy - ga - gan - gd - gl - glk - gn - got - gu - gv - ha - hak - haw - he - hi - hif - ho - hr - hsb - ht - hu - hy - hz - ia - id - ie - ig - ii - ik - ilo - io - is - it - iu - ja - jbo - jv - ka - kaa - kab - kg - ki - kj - kk - kl - km - kn - ko - kr - ks - ksh - ku - kv - kw - ky - la - lad - lb - lbe - lg - li - lij - lmo - ln - lo - lt - lv - map_bms - mdf - mg - mh - mi - mk - ml - mn - mo - mr - mt - mus - my - myv - mzn - na - nah - nap - nds - nds_nl - ne - new - ng - nl - nn - no - nov - nrm - nv - ny - oc - om - or - os - pa - pag - pam - pap - pdc - pi - pih - pl - pms - ps - pt - qu - quality - rm - rmy - rn - ro - roa_rup - roa_tara - ru - rw - sa - sah - sc - scn - sco - sd - se - sg - sh - si - simple - sk - sl - sm - sn - so - sr - srn - ss - st - stq - su - sv - sw - szl - ta - te - tet - tg - th - ti - tk - tl - tlh - tn - to - tpi - tr - ts - tt - tum - tw - ty - udm - ug - uk - ur - uz - ve - vec - vi - vls - vo - wa - war - wo - wuu - xal - xh - yi - yo - za - zea - zh - zh_classical - zh_min_nan - zh_yue - zu -

Static Wikipedia 2007 (no images)

aa - ab - af - ak - als - am - an - ang - ar - arc - as - ast - av - ay - az - ba - bar - bat_smg - bcl - be - be_x_old - bg - bh - bi - bm - bn - bo - bpy - br - bs - bug - bxr - ca - cbk_zam - cdo - ce - ceb - ch - cho - chr - chy - co - cr - crh - cs - csb - cu - cv - cy - da - de - diq - dsb - dv - dz - ee - el - eml - en - eo - es - et - eu - ext - fa - ff - fi - fiu_vro - fj - fo - fr - frp - fur - fy - ga - gan - gd - gl - glk - gn - got - gu - gv - ha - hak - haw - he - hi - hif - ho - hr - hsb - ht - hu - hy - hz - ia - id - ie - ig - ii - ik - ilo - io - is - it - iu - ja - jbo - jv - ka - kaa - kab - kg - ki - kj - kk - kl - km - kn - ko - kr - ks - ksh - ku - kv - kw - ky - la - lad - lb - lbe - lg - li - lij - lmo - ln - lo - lt - lv - map_bms - mdf - mg - mh - mi - mk - ml - mn - mo - mr - mt - mus - my - myv - mzn - na - nah - nap - nds - nds_nl - ne - new - ng - nl - nn - no - nov - nrm - nv - ny - oc - om - or - os - pa - pag - pam - pap - pdc - pi - pih - pl - pms - ps - pt - qu - quality - rm - rmy - rn - ro - roa_rup - roa_tara - ru - rw - sa - sah - sc - scn - sco - sd - se - sg - sh - si - simple - sk - sl - sm - sn - so - sr - srn - ss - st - stq - su - sv - sw - szl - ta - te - tet - tg - th - ti - tk - tl - tlh - tn - to - tpi - tr - ts - tt - tum - tw - ty - udm - ug - uk - ur - uz - ve - vec - vi - vls - vo - wa - war - wo - wuu - xal - xh - yi - yo - za - zea - zh - zh_classical - zh_min_nan - zh_yue - zu -

Static Wikipedia 2006 (no images)

aa - ab - af - ak - als - am - an - ang - ar - arc - as - ast - av - ay - az - ba - bar - bat_smg - bcl - be - be_x_old - bg - bh - bi - bm - bn - bo - bpy - br - bs - bug - bxr - ca - cbk_zam - cdo - ce - ceb - ch - cho - chr - chy - co - cr - crh - cs - csb - cu - cv - cy - da - de - diq - dsb - dv - dz - ee - el - eml - eo - es - et - eu - ext - fa - ff - fi - fiu_vro - fj - fo - fr - frp - fur - fy - ga - gan - gd - gl - glk - gn - got - gu - gv - ha - hak - haw - he - hi - hif - ho - hr - hsb - ht - hu - hy - hz - ia - id - ie - ig - ii - ik - ilo - io - is - it - iu - ja - jbo - jv - ka - kaa - kab - kg - ki - kj - kk - kl - km - kn - ko - kr - ks - ksh - ku - kv - kw - ky - la - lad - lb - lbe - lg - li - lij - lmo - ln - lo - lt - lv - map_bms - mdf - mg - mh - mi - mk - ml - mn - mo - mr - mt - mus - my - myv - mzn - na - nah - nap - nds - nds_nl - ne - new - ng - nl - nn - no - nov - nrm - nv - ny - oc - om - or - os - pa - pag - pam - pap - pdc - pi - pih - pl - pms - ps - pt - qu - quality - rm - rmy - rn - ro - roa_rup - roa_tara - ru - rw - sa - sah - sc - scn - sco - sd - se - sg - sh - si - simple - sk - sl - sm - sn - so - sr - srn - ss - st - stq - su - sv - sw - szl - ta - te - tet - tg - th - ti - tk - tl - tlh - tn - to - tpi - tr - ts - tt - tum - tw - ty - udm - ug - uk - ur - uz - ve - vec - vi - vls - vo - wa - war - wo - wuu - xal - xh - yi - yo - za - zea - zh - zh_classical - zh_min_nan - zh_yue - zu